Assertion (A): Microwave oven heats a food item containing water molecules most efficiently.
Reason (R): Resonant frequency of water molecules matches the frequency of microwaves generated by microwave oven.

Show Hint

Microwave ovens heat polar molecules like water efficiently because the frequency of microwaves is close to the rotational resonance frequency of water, converting electromagnetic energy into thermal energy effectively.

Solution and Explanation

Step 1: Assertion analysis.
Microwave ovens efficiently heat food, particularly items with water, because water absorbs microwave energy and converts it to heat.

Step 2: Underlying mechanism.

The oscillating electric field of microwaves torques polar water molecules, causing rotational friction and thermal generation.

Step 3: Resonance concept.

Water molecules possess natural rotational frequencies; when microwave frequency approaches resonance, energy uptake maximizes.

Step 4: Reason verification.

The reason correctly states that microwave frequency is close to water's resonant frequency, explaining the efficient heating.

Step 5: Relationship between A and R.

The reason provides the correct physical basis for the assertion.

Step 6: Conclusion.

Both assertion and reason are true, and the reason correctly explains the assertion.
